Output d588ed72557c29d79aba0aa15703918a6daf89edbb65cd926322a69330de5e16:0
- value
- 527435703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6df22f7bc775bce0c564ebdf9cc0b0d54669ed64 OP_EQUAL
- address
- 3BiMho6dj65JEx8DmRubzYhgBg52vwePRV
- transaction
- d588ed72557c29d79aba0aa15703918a6daf89edbb65cd926322a69330de5e16
- confirmations
- 240626
- spent
- true